Abstract

Describes a healthy eating campaign for schoolchildren, designed and implemented by a member of the food industry, and evaluated by an academic department. Promotes the importance of starch and discourages the intake of fat. Indicates that satisfactory results were obtained on both counts and that the children′s nutrition knowledge increased sharply. Also shows the experiment to have justified the collaboration between the food industry and independent dietitians.
